Research Intern - Summer 2023
Main Management is seeking a highly motivated and talented individual to join our team as an Investment Research and Data Analysis Intern. As an intern, you will work closely with our experienced investment professionals to support the company’s investment process. This will include supporting our research team by analyzing financial and economic data and providing support to the team on various projects.
Key Responsibilities:
· Assisting the investment team with the research and analysis of financial and economic data
· Conducting market and industry research to support investment decisions
· Analyzing quantitative and qualitative data to identify trends and potential investment opportunities
· Utilizing Excel or other data analysis software to create reports and presentations
· Providing support to the rest of the team as needed, including assisting with the preparation of materials for meetings and presentations
· Can successfully tell stories based on data points and is comfortable collaborating with marketing to provide content regarding market happenings daily
Â
Qualifications:
· Currently pursuing a bachelor’s degree
· Passionate about financial markets and investing
· Background in finance/economics and/or data analysis
· Strong analytical skills and attention to detail
· Familiarity with Excel. Familiarity with other data analysis software (Python/R/Power BI) is a strong plus
· Able to work independently and as part of a tight-knit team
The ideal candidate for the Investment Research and Data Analysis Intern position will have a passion for markets and a strong desire to learn more. This is a great opportunity for an individual who is looking to gain hands-on experience in financial markets and develop a career in investment research and analysis.
